Understanding Corporate Taxation in Singapore

Singapore adopts a territorial basis of taxation, meaning:

  • Income derived from Singapore is taxable.
  • Foreign-sourced income is generally not taxable unless received in Singapore.
  • Certain types of foreign income may be exempt if conditions are met.

The current corporate tax rate is 17%, but this does not mean every company pays 17%. With partial tax exemptions, start-up exemptions, and incentive schemes, many SMEs enjoy much lower effective tax rates.

However, applying these schemes correctly requires proper interpretation of tax laws, which is where professional expertise becomes invaluable.


Why Corporate Tax Compliance Is More Than Just Filing

Many business owners view tax as a once-a-year activity. They prepare their accounts, submit their forms, and move on. This approach often leads to mistakes.

Corporate tax compliance involves:

  • Filing Estimated Chargeable Income (ECI)
  • Submitting Form C, C-S, or C-S Lite
  • Reconciling accounting profit to taxable profit
  • Supporting tax computations with documentation
  • Applying exemptions correctly
  • Maintaining proper records
  • Responding to IRAS queries

Missing a deadline or making an error can result in penalties, estimated assessments, or even enforcement actions.

Helping Companies Apply Tax Exemptions Correctly

Singapore offers generous tax exemption schemes, especially for SMEs and startups.

However, eligibility is not automatic.

For example, the Start-Up Tax Exemption (SUTE) scheme applies only if:

  • The company is incorporated in Singapore
  • It is tax resident in Singapore
  • It does not carry on certain excluded activities
  • It has no more than 20 shareholders, with at least one individual holding 10% or more

Many companies assume they qualify when they do not. Others fail to apply for exemptions they are entitled to.

Capital Allowance Planning and Asset Optimisation

Capital allowances allow companies to deduct the cost of fixed assets over time.

Examples of qualifying assets include:

  • Computers
  • Machinery
  • Manufacturing equipment
  • Office automation tools

Different write-off schemes exist:

  • One-year write-off
  • Three-year write-off
  • Accelerated depreciation

Choosing the right scheme affects cash flow and tax payable.

Managing Tax Risk and Audit Exposure

IRAS regularly conducts audits and reviews.

Triggers may include:

  • Sudden drops in profit
  • Unusual expense patterns
  • Industry risk profiling
  • Inconsistent filings
  • Related-party transactions

Transfer Pricing and Related-Party Compliance

Singapore requires related-party transactions to be conducted at arm’s length.

This applies not only to MNCs but also to SMEs with overseas affiliates.

Withholding Tax Management

If your company pays non-residents for services, royalties, or interest, withholding tax may apply.

Many SMEs fail to:

  • Identify taxable payments
  • Withhold the correct amount
  • File withholding tax forms
  • Remit taxes on time
